GOUNOD Charles.
11 autograph MANUSCRIPTS; 52 pages various sizes. Texts on music. Brief outline on the bases and the conditions of formation of the musical Art (8 p. and a half in-8 on the letterhead of the Direction de l'Orphéon, ca. 1852). Open letter on "this chaos of revolting absurdities called the "International Conventions International Conventions on literary and artistic property". (4 p. in-fol. very corrected). Des Licences musicales, Avant-propos (4 p. obl. in-4). La Constitution de la Gamme expliquée par la division de la Circonférence en 48 parties égales (8 p. in-4 with sketch). Chapter I. On the use of consecutive fifths (7 p. obl. in-4 with musical examples). On "the management of the Opera" (4 p. in-4). Speech "for the foundation of a choral society" (3 p. in-4 in pencil, 1872). Communications to colleagues: - "on the situation of dramatic authors and composers vis-à-vis the theatrical managements" (2 p. and a quarter in-8); - to the Academy on the Prix de Rome competition (6 p. in-8, plus a note in blue pencil on the academic prizes, 3 p. in-8). Eulogy for ROSSINI [19 November 1868, undelivered]: "A career of which the East is a Barber of Seville and the West a William Tell is too vast to measure up"... (ms a.s., 3 p. in-4). Attached is a manuscript partly autograph, and partly by Georgina Weldon, with autograph musical quotations, presentation of the Messe solennelle de Sainte Cécile, and of the Marche funèbre d'une marionnette (9 p. in-4, on the back of the printed rules of the Gounod's Choir and of the open letter to the Commissioners, April 1872)
